About the role

DESRI (formerly D. E. Shaw Renewable Investments) seeks talented and highly motivated analysts to work on strategy, analysis, new market identification, M&A and financing transactions, and support for all aspects of DESRI’s business. These positions are available on both our Finance & Acquisitions and Strategy teams and provide the opportunity to develop strong analytical, financial, and strategic skills while working alongside experienced professionals on high-impact initiatives across DESRI’s renewable energy platform.

What you'll do

Strategy Team

You’ll support the development of DESRI’s market strategy and new project origination decisions by conducting power market research, tracking industry trends, and performing a variety of quantitative and qualitative analyses. This work may include analyzing electricity market fundamentals across regions of the United States to identify attractive markets for renewable energy and energy storage, researching renewable energy demand opportunities with utilities and corporate customers, and maintaining competitive intelligence and market benchmarking. You’ll collaborate with cross-functional teams to develop and communicate strategic insights that support business planning, investment decisions, and transaction execution.

Investment & Acquisitions Team

You’ll support investment decisions by building and maintaining financial models used to evaluate project returns, capital structures, investment risks, and value creation opportunities. You’ll assist with due diligence efforts by coordinating third-party deliverables, analyzing project documentation, and supporting transaction processes for acquisitions, debt and tax equity financings, and asset sales. Working closely with senior team members, you’ll contribute analytical support throughout the execution of transactions involving projects in development, under construction, and operating assets across DESRI’s portfolio.
